UPDATED 2026 PRIZE STRUCTURE
Prize structure is same for Nagaland State Lotteries, Sikkim State Lotteries all the timings, including lottery sambad today 1pm and lottery sambad live sessions.
The lottery offers exciting prizes for participants and commissions for ticket sellers. The 1st Prize gives ₹1,00,00,000 (₹1 crore) to the winner and ₹5,00,000 to the seller of the winning ticket. It is drawn based on 5 digits with a specific serial and series. There’s also a Consolation Prize of ₹1,000 for winners and ₹500 for sellers for other serials and series matching the 1st Prize number.
The 2nd Prize provides ₹10,000 to each winner and ₹500 to the respective seller. This prize is drawn based on 5 digits, with 10 different winning numbers selected. The 3rd Prize rewards ₹500 to winners and ₹50 to the seller for every winning ticket. It is drawn on the last 4 digits, with 10 winning numbers applicable to all serials and series.
The 4th Prize offers ₹250 to winners and ₹20 to sellers for every winning ticket. Similar to the 3rd prize, it is drawn on the last 4 digits with 10 winning numbers applicable across all serials and series. Finally, the 5th Prize awards ₹120 to each winner and ₹10 to sellers for every winning ticket. How to Claim Your Prize
If you win a prize, here’s how you can claim it:
For prizes up to Rs 10,000, you can collect your winning prize directly from the distributor, agent or seller. Make sure to bring your winning ticket and a valid Id of yours with you.
For prizes above Rs10,000, you need to submit your claims to the Directorate of Nagaland State Lotteries or the Nodal Office within 30 days. You must provide the original winning ticket (Note: tampered, mutilated or damaged tickets are not accepted) a government-issued ID, passport sized photographs and a filled claim form. The payment will be processed within 60 days after deductions of 30% of tax.
- The lottery schemes shall be organized and conducted in accordance with the Lotteries (Regulations) Act 1998, and the Lotteries (regulations) RULES, 2010 and Sikkim State Lottery (regulation) Rules 2023.
- The total lottery scheme will have a maximum of 20000000 lottery tickets in 80 to 99 serial numbers. Viz series A, B, C, D, E, F, G, H, I, J, K, L numbering from 00000 to 99999. MRP of the ticket is Rs6.
- Face value of the tickets (MRP+GST and other taxes, Discounts to the distributor).

- The prize winner above ₹10,000/- in a single ticket or multiple tickets will be awarded prize money on submission of the original prize-winning ticket duly signed by the winner at the back of the ticket along with the full claim form and affidavit pan card, cancelled cheque leaf, identity and address proof of document and three attested photographs to the principal director, state lotteries, government of Sikkim, Gangtok or authorized representative in respective states within 30 days from the date of draw. Any claim thereafter shall not be entertained. All other prizes up to Rs 10,000/- maybe encashed from respective agents/sellers. Prize money above Rs 10,000/- is liable for tax deduction at source as per the Income Tax Act 1961. The details of the prize winner may be used to publish in print and digital media for promotion activities.
- If a winner wins prize money exceeding ₹10,000/- from multiple tickets, they must inform the agent/sellers while making their claim. Suppose the winner discloses such information to retailers or sellers. In that case, they must assist the winners in claiming the prize money in the prescribed format along with the original tickets directly from the directorate of Sikkim state lotteries, Gangtok or authorized representatives in respective states.
- The agent/ seller is authorized to disburse the prize money upto 10000₹ only, whether in a single ticket or aggregate. In no circumstances will the retailer/sellers disburse the money amounting to ₹10000 to a particular winner.
- Claim on a prize-winning ticket which is lodged, mutilated or tampered with shall not be entertained.
- One ticket can win the prize of one rank only, whichever is higher in terms of prize money. Tax shall be deducted as per the provisions laid in the Income Tax Act.
- In case of any dispute, the decision of the principal director, state lotteries, Sikkim, and Gangtok will be final and binding. All the legal jurisdiction of the lottery scheme will be in Gangtok, Sikkim only.
- Stockists/selling agents and sellers are advised to check the printing and numbering of the tickets before selling, and buyers should do the same before purchasing them. In case of any defect, including the numbering of the tickets, the same should be immediately exchanged with a fresh one in lieu thereof.
